Incorrect First Covid Payment
When I filed our return in 2019, Our adjust gross income was about $152,000. We received our first covid-19 payment of $2,350. I subsequently received and updated 1099-R from our brokerage house and it ended up lowering our AGI to $148,000. That means that we should have received the entire $2,400. I was told that I would be able to get the $50 as a credit on my 2020 taxes. I just ran did our 2020 return and this years AGI is over $150,000 so that the payment in 2020 was correct. I think that is wrong but I don't know how to get the money we should have been paid. Any suggestions?
